Pwconstruct is seeking a Multi Trader to work on a site in Dartford, Kent. The role involves:
- Replacing skirting boards
- Making good and painting
- Patching
- Boxing in
- Removing brackets
- Replacing tiles and ceiling tiles
Candidates must hold a CSCS card and provide their own tools. This position offers a practical opportunity to work with PW Construction in a dynamic environment focusing on property development and maintenance.
